Output d3a5afb5de3f3bb4649b6b9f3e901b24e0646c61f8049e891db5048065a85bb6:5

value
18350237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 598989e451c31fdd9207e69e8d89fa46e649ea4d OP_EQUAL
address
39rSpy9ft5LLwyFPzSwN9UPbTXn29E5YvV
transaction
d3a5afb5de3f3bb4649b6b9f3e901b24e0646c61f8049e891db5048065a85bb6
spent
true